// See TransactionIdIsNormal in transam.h
pub const fn transaction_id_is_normal(id: TransactionId) -> bool {
id > pg_constants::FIRST_NORMAL_TRANSACTION_ID
}
// See TransactionIdPrecedes in transam.c
pub const fn transaction_id_precedes(id1: TransactionId, id2: TransactionId) -> bool {
/*
* If either ID is a permanent XID then we can just do unsigned
* comparison. If both are normal, do a modulo-2^32 comparison.
*/
if !(transaction_id_is_normal(id1)) || !transaction_id_is_normal(id2) {
return id1 < id2;
}
let diff = id1.wrapping_sub(id2) as i32;
diff < 0
}
// Check if page is not yet initialized (port of Postgres PageIsInit() macro)
pub fn page_is_new(pg: &[u8]) -> bool {
pg[14] == 0 && pg[15] == 0 // pg_upper == 0
}
// ExtractLSN from page header
pub fn page_get_lsn(pg: &[u8]) -> Lsn {
Lsn(
((u32::from_le_bytes(pg[0..4].try_into().unwrap()) as u64) << 32)
| u32::from_le_bytes(pg[4..8].try_into().unwrap()) as u64,
)
}
pub fn page_set_lsn(pg: &mut [u8], lsn: Lsn) {
pg[0..4].copy_from_slice(&((lsn.0 >> 32) as u32).to_le_bytes());
pg[4..8].copy_from_slice(&(lsn.0 as u32).to_le_bytes());
}
